Cowboys winger and Maroons star Murray Taulagi’s heartwarming marriage proposal has been accepted by his long-term partner Claudia Schroder during a romantic weekend away.

Taulagi, who has worked at the occupational therapy assistant since 2017, popped the question while on holiday in Whian Whian, 25 kilometres north of Lismore in the Northern Rivers hinterland.

On Monday, Schroder shared a post on social media announcing the happy news, captioning it: “Forever yours 31.08.24.”

The post, which featured photos of the smiling couple and the engagement ring, prompted an outpouring of congratulations for the couple.

“Yieewww! Congrats guys!” posted Cowboys teammate Valentine Holmes.

Xavier Coates, Harry Grant and Reece Walsh also posted similar messages.

Taulagi has become an indispensable part of the Cowboys team in recent years, terrorizing opponents with his speed and skill.

The Cowboys will be hoping for a home finale in the final round of the regular season when they take on the Bulldogs.

The winner will finish fifth and advance to the semi-finals, while the loser will rely on Manly’s defeat by Cronulla on Sunday to remain sixth and also advance to the final.

The Cowboys beat Melbourne 38-30 last week, a team with a weaker strength, but they should do better against the Dogs.

The team have signed a three-year extension to co-captain Reuben Cotter, keeping him in Townsville until the end of 2028.

Taulagi said Cotter “is the epitome of what it means to be a cowboy, not just on the field but off the field as well.”

“You want that guy on your team. You don’t want to play against him. I’m very fortunate to have come through the ranks with him,” Taulagi said.
